抄録

The treatment for pediatric inguinal hernia has been likely established, but the propriety of contralateral operation is still controversial.<br> From September 1974 to December 1993, a total of 2, 431 patients were operated on for inguinal hernia at the department. Of these patients, bilateral hernias appeared in 16.1% of males and in 28.3% of females. Contralateral operation was carried out in 8.5% of male and 19.9% of female patients with unilateral hernia who had silk sign in the contralateral site. Patent processus vaginalis of more than 1 cm in size was found in 78.2% of males and 94.5% in females. Fifty patients also had a contralateral lesion, in a frequency of 2.6%.<br> A variety of exploration methods for contralateral processus vaginalis have been attempted. Our surgical outcomes for contralateral lesions based on silk sign would have to present a basic diagnostic criterion.
